以太坊是目前市场上最受欢迎的区块链平台之一,许多用户在参与以太坊生态系统时会使用以太坊钱包。为了保证钱包的正常运行,用户需要将其钱包与以太坊网络中的节点同步。钱包同步节点的机制不仅关乎用户的交易安全,还有助于获取最新的区块链数据。因此,在这篇文章中,我们将详细探讨以太坊钱包同步节点的概念、同步过程、常见问题及其解决方案。
什么是以太坊钱包同步节点?
以太坊钱包同步节点是指用户的以太坊钱包与以太坊网络中的一个节点之间的连接。节点是以太坊网络的核心组成部分,它们存储了区块链的所有历史数据,并且负责验证和处理网络中的交易。用户钱包在联网后,会选择一个可用节点进行数据同步,从而获取实时的区块链状态和进行交易操作。
以太坊钱包是如何同步节点的?
钱包同步节点的过程可以分为几个步骤:
- 选择节点:钱包启动后,通常会自动选择一个与其距离最近的节点,或者用户可以手动输入特定节点的IP地址。
- 建立连接:一旦节点被选中,钱包将尝试与该节点建立TCP连接。这一过程包括发送请求并等待响应。
- 数据同步:成功连接后,钱包将从节点下载区块链的最新数据和状态,包括交易记录、账户余额等。
- 验证数据:钱包会对接收到的数据进行验证,以确保数据的完整性和可信性。
- 实时更新:钱包在连接节点后,会持续接受来自节点的新区块信息,确保用户钱包中的数据是最新的。
为什么需要同步节点?
同步节点在以太坊钱包中至关重要,以下是几个原因:
- 交易安全性:同步到最新的区块链状态能帮助用户核实自己的交易,从而有效避免资金被骗或交易丢失。
- 实时更新:以太坊网络是一个动态变化的环境,同步节点使钱包能够及时获取网络中的新交易和区块,确保交易执行时的准确性。
- 提高钱包性能:通过与节点的同步,钱包能够快速响应用户请求,提升用户体验。
以太坊钱包同步过程中可能遇到的问题
在同步节点的过程中,用户可能会遇到以下几个
- 连接失败:可能是由于网络设置问题、节点故障或防火墙设置导致无法连接节点。
- 数据同步速度慢:这可能与节点的负载、用户的网络速度等有关。
- 信息显示不准确:如果钱包没有及时与节点同步,可能会出现余额信息不准确或交易状态延迟的问题。
解决以太坊钱包同步节点的问题
针对上述问题,用户可以采取以下解决方案:
- 检查网络连接:确保设备连接稳定,尝试重启路由器或更换网络。
- 更改节点:尝试连接其他节点,有时特定节点可能会出现故障。
- 更新钱包软件:确保钱包软件是最新版本,及时修复bug和提高性能。
结论
以太坊钱包同步节点是保证用户能够在以太坊网络中安全、高效地进行交易的重要机制。通过了解其基本原理、同步过程和常见问题,用户可以更好地使用以太坊钱包,确保资金的安全和交易的顺利进行。
### 以太坊钱包如何选择同步节点?
在以太坊钱包中,选择同步节点是一个非常关键的步骤。节点选择将直接影响钱包的同步速度、稳定性和数据的准确性。以下是一些在选择节点时需要考虑的因素:
- 节点类型:以太坊网络中有全节点和轻节点。全节点存储着完整的区块链数据,提供较高的安全性,但需要更长的同步时间。轻节点则不保存完整数据,通常能更快同步,适合对速度要求较高的用户。
- 地理位置:选择距离自己物理位置较近的节点,可以提升数据传输速率和连接稳定性。
- 节点负载:有些节点可能由于用户过多而变得不稳定,导致连接失败或同步缓慢。可以观察节点的负载情况,选择负载较低的节点。
在选择之前,用户也可以通过社区或社交媒体询问他人推荐的稳定节点。
### 如果以太坊钱包长时间未能同步,会有什么后果?
如果以太坊钱包长时间未能成功同步,用户可能会面临以下风险和后果:
- 交易信息延迟:未同步钱包可能无法及时获取最新的交易信息,例如余额的变动或已确认交易的状态,这可能导致误操作。
- 资金安全隐患:如果钱包未能同步到最新的区块链数据,用户可能无法确认自己的交易是否被成功处理,从而增加资金被攻击或丢失的风险。
- 账号显示有误:由于未能同步最新数据,用户可能会看到过时的余额信息,这会给日常使用带来困扰。
因此,保持钱包与节点的实时同步是保护用户资金和使用便利性的基础。
### 如何提高以太坊钱包的同步速度?
提升以太坊钱包的同步速度,可以采取以下几种策略:
- 选择高性能节点:在众多节点中,会有一些性能较好的节点,这些节点具备较高的带宽和硬件性能,能更快地响应请求。
- 网络设置:确保使用稳定的网络连接,避免使用高延迟或不稳定的网络,例如公共WiFi。同时,关闭可能影响网络速度的应用程序。
- 使用轻钱包:如果对同步速度极为敏感,可以选择轻钱包,这种钱包需要的数据量相对较小,能更快与网络同步。
这些策略可帮助用户同步体验,缩短等待时间。
### 如何检查以太坊节点的状态与健康?
用户可以通过几种方式检查以太坊节点的状态与健康:
- 区块浏览器:一些区块浏览器如Etherscan.io可以提供节点的状态信息,用户可以通过输入节点的IP来检查节点的区块同步情况。
- 命令行工具:使用以太坊客户端命令行工具,用户可以执行一些命令来获取节点的状态,如“eth.syncing”命令可以查询当前节点的同步状态及所处的区块高度。
- 社交媒体和社区平台:部分以太坊开发团队会在社区或社交媒体发布节点的运行状态,用户可以通过这些平台获取最新消息。
及时了解节点状态,以便采取措施确保钱包的顺利运行。
### 以太坊钱包的节点故障后,用户该如何处理?
当以太坊节点出现故障时,用户可以采取以下步骤进行处理:
- 切换节点:如果当前节点无法连接,可以尝试切换到其他不同的节点。许多钱包允许用户手动选择节点,移动到另一个节点可能立即解决问题。
- 检查网络连接:确保设备的网络连接正常,尝试访问其他网站或应用程序来确认网络是否良好。
- 重启钱包应用:有时钱包程序可能因为某种原因卡住,重启钱包应用可能会清除问题并重新建立节点连接。
如若以上方法无果,用户还可以访问社区论坛寻求帮助,亦可尝试更新钱包软件,以消除潜在的技术故障。
总结来说,以太坊钱包的同步节点对于保证用户的资金安全与使用便利具有重要意义。理解其工作原理及常见问题可以帮助用户更好地掌握以太坊网络,顺畅地进行交易。
tpwallet
T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。